Today, I decided to recreate the dish in Episode 16 of the Anime (Chapter 42 in the manga). The battle between the titular character Soma and his father Joichiro, a challenge to create a rejuvenating breakfast dish for their 490th battle. The APPLE RISOTTO!

Recipe: Cauliflower Cheese
If you like cheese, you will love this dish! Cauliflower cheese is an easy to make but very tasty side that can complement any meal. Heck, if you want, you can even have it as your main!
